Heads-up for review: the Dately formatting service localizes dates server-side, so clients never ship locale tables. Requests include a locale tag and a pattern preset; responses are plain strings, no executable content. The interesting bit security-wise is that pattern presets are allowlisted on the Formshore gateway, so arbitrary format strings can't sneak through. Calls to the internal Dately sandbox authenticate with the key shown below.

app token of hawif-kafof = kto15_B3AN0KfpZRy4TLc

**FAQ: Shuttle-Bus Gate (South Perimeter)**

The shuttle between Aldervale Campus and the Hempwick Street office uses the south gate only. Reception confirms riders against the daily manifest from Transport; no manifest entry, no boarding. Contractors must show a printed authorisation. The gate barrier is staffed 07:00–19:00; outside those hours drivers operate it themselves. Lost-property from shuttles is held at the south gatehouse for five days. Drivers opening the gate after hours should enter the code below.

staff pass of yajeg-yahaf = bdg-LMTGO-3

MEMO – Branch Server Swap

The replacement server for the Torvick branch ships Thursday via Breslan Logistics. Old unit stays racked until the new one is confirmed live. Do not let the courier leave the crate unattended at reception. Sign-off requires two staff present. The crate is sealed; breaking the seal before IT arrives voids warranty. Give the courier the hand-over code stated below.

dispatch memo: the sorius tamius courier leaves the praeth ledger at gate 4873 under passcode 928014